09/12/2015 | Field Hockey

IOWA CITY, Iowa – Five Stanford players combined for seven goals to lead the fifth-ranked Cardinal to a convincing 7-0 victory against Saint Louis on Saturday afternoon at Grant Field.

The Billikens (0-6) were unable to slow down the Cardinal (5-1), which led 35-3 in shots and 12-2 in penalty corners. Lauren Becker scored her first two goals of the season, while Fran Tew made netted her second and third of the year.

Becker set up Tew's opener within the first six minutes. By the 20th minute, Stanford had taken a 3-0 lead on goals from Maddie Secco and Catherine Dawson. The Cardinal added two more goals in a span of 1:17, with Caroline Beaudoin and Becker scoring their first goals of the season near the end of the half.

The second half yielded more scoring chances for the Cardinal, which tacked on two more goals. Tew and Becker each scored their second of the afternoon to put the game out of reach for Saint Louis.

It was a quiet afternoon for goalkeeper Dulcie Davies, who did not face a shot and was withdrawn at halftime. Sophomore Maddy Belin replaced Davies for her first action of the season.

Couteau and Becker each added two assists, with Sarah Helgeson, Katie Keyser, and Dawson pitching in one apiece. Beaudoin led the Cardinal with 9 shots, Becker took 6 and Marissa Cicione added 5.

Game Notes

-This was Stanford's first game in 2015 not decided by one goal.
-The Cardinal set season-highs in goals (7), assists (7), points (21), shots (35) and penalty corners (12).
-Maddie Secco scored her team-leading fourth goal of the season.
-Lauren Becker, Catherin Dawson and Caroline Beaudoin each scored their first goal of the season.
